Description
Niyago balances an ordinary life as a Cat Town elementary student with his secret identity as the superhero Super Niyander. Chosen by the Cat Wizard for his caring, kind-hearted, and selfless nature, he embodies truthfulness and is well-loved, though his popularity draws rivals. While academically and athletically average as Niyago, his defining quality is an unwavering readiness to help anyone in need, even adversaries who ask for aid.

His transformation into Super Niyander brings distinct physical changes: his whiskers and tail vanish, and his eyes shift noticeably. As Super Niyander, he wields a magic sword, his true weapon, and adheres strictly to a moral code prioritizing assistance and peacekeeping over personal ambition.

Niyago's younger sister, Miko, initially unaware of his double life, deeply admires Super Niyander and wishes her brother possessed the hero's qualities. After discovering the truth, she persuades the reluctant Cat Wizard and eventually becomes Junior Niyander to support him. His closest companion is Pidori, a pterodactyl he raised from birth. Pidori acts as a vital partner, delivering Niyago's superhero costume and assisting in rescues, communicating solely through the sound "Pi," which Niyago understands.

Despite his heroic power, Niyago retains specific dislikes: an aversion to capsicums and caterpillars persists even after he transforms into Super Niyander.
